The RN Staff Nurse assesses, plans, implements and evaluates patient care based on the standards of care and the policies of LCMC Health. The RN delegates to professional and non-professional personnel involved in the delivery of care.
**Key Responsibilities:**
1. **Patient Care:**
- Assess, plan, implement, and evaluate individualized care plans for patients in the sports medicine unit.
- Monitor patients' vital signs, symptoms, and overall health status, responding promptly to any changes.
- Administer medications and treatments as prescribed by physicians.
- Provide post-operative care, including wound care, pain management, and patient education.
2. **Assisting in Procedures and Surgeries:**
- Assist in preparing and positioning patients for in-clinic procedures and surgeries.
- Support surgeons and medical staff during in and outpatient surgical procedures, ensuring aseptic technique and patient safety.
- Ensure all necessary equipment and supplies are available and prepared for procedures.
3. **Coordination and Collaboration:**
- Collaborate with multidisciplinary teams, including physicians, physical therapists, and other healthcare professionals, to develop and execute effective care plans.
- Communicate effectively with patients and their families, providing education on injury prevention, rehabilitation, and post-operative care.
- Coordinate patient transfers, admissions, and discharges, ensuring continuity of care.
4. **Documentation and Compliance:**
- Maintain accurate and thorough records of all patient interactions, treatments, and outcomes.
- Ensure compliance with all regulatory requirements and institutional policies, including infection control and patient safety standards.
- Participate in quality improvement initiatives and contribute to the development of best practices in sports medicine care.
5. **Professional Development:**
- Stay current with advancements in sports medicine nursing through continuous education and professional development.
- Participate in department meetings, case reviews, and training sessions.
**Qualifications:**
- **Education:** Graduate of an accredited nursing program.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) preferred.
- **Licensure:** Current Registered Nurse (RN) license in the state of [State].
- **Experience:** Minimum of 1-2 years of nursing experience, preferably in sports medicine, orthopedics, or a related field.
- **Certification:** Basic Life Support
(BLS) required. Advanced Cardiovascular Life Support (ACLS) and Orthopedic Nurse Certification (ONC) are a plus.
- **Skills:** Proficient in clinical skills related to sports medicine, including IV therapy, wound care, and pain management. Strong organizational, communication, and interpersonal skills.
